1.2.3 Java关键字
几个关键字需要说明:
· Java中存在两个未使用到的关键字:const、goto
· 在JDK 1.4之后增加了:assert关键字
· 在JDK 1.5之后增加了:enum关键字
abstract |
boolean |
break |
byte |
case |
catch |
char |
声明抽象类和抽象方法 |
基本数据类型 |
跳出当层循环 |
基本数据类型 |
switch…case结构关键字 |
异常处理 |
基本数据类型 |
class |
continue |
default |
do |
double |
else |
extends |
定义类 |
跳过本次循环 |
默认 |
do…while循环关键字 |
基本数据类型 |
if..else选择结构关键字 |
继承 |
false |
final |
finally |
float |
for |
if |
|
假:布尔值 |
声明不可被继承的类、不可被覆写的方法、不可被修改的常量 |
异常处理统一出口 |
基本数据类型 |
for循环关键字 |
if..else选择结构关键字 |
|
implements |
import |
instanceof |
int |
interface |
long |
|
实现接口关键字 |
导入包关键字 |
判断是否是某个类型的对象的关键字 |
基本数据类型 |
定义接口 |
基本数据类型 |
|
native |
new |
null |
package |
return |
||
声明这个方法是原生函数,也就是这个方法是用C/C++语言实现的,并且被编译成了DLL,由java去调用 |
实例化一个类的对象 |
空 |
包 |
方法返回 |
||
private |
protected |
public |
short |
static |
synchronized |
super |
私有的访问权限,只能在本类中访问 |
保护的访问权限,只能在本类或本类的子类中访问 |
共有的访问权限,所有对象都可以访问 |
基本数据类型 |
静态 |
同步 |
父类 |
this |
throw |
throws |
transient |
true |
try |
void |
当前对象 |
手工抛出异常 |
自动抛出异常 |
指定不被序列化 |
真:布尔值 |
try…catch异常处理语句 |
声明方法无返回值或无参数 |
volatile |
while |
assert |
enum |
const |
goto |
|
可变的 |
while和do…while循环关键字 |
断言 |
枚举 |
声明常量(保留字) |
跳转(保留字) |
发表评论
-
new Date(new Date().toString())结果与new Date()结果不一样的原因
2010-03-12 14:09 2565Date now=new Date(); System.out ... -
String与StringBuffer的比较2
2009-04-12 23:16 908No. -
String与StringBuffer的比较2
2009-04-12 23:10 788No. -
String与StringBuffer的比较1
2009-04-12 23:09 1004String类对象数组可直接调用java.util.Array ... -
JavaSE应用程序类集部分详解6
2009-04-12 22:42 703Properties类 一、Properti ... -
JavaSE应用程序类集部分详解5
2009-04-12 22:41 795Map接口 Map接口中 ... -
JavaSE应用程序类集部分详解4
2009-04-12 22:40 688Collection集合的输 ... -
JavaSE应用程序类集部分详解3
2009-04-12 22:39 743Set接口 一、Set<E>接口 ... -
JavaSE应用程序类集部分详解2
2009-04-12 22:37 561五、ArrayList<E>类 1、ArrayL ... -
JavaSE应用程序类集部分详解1
2009-04-12 22:35 824类集设置的目的 类集设置的目的是为处理对象的 ... -
JavaSE类集框架的完整结构2
2009-04-12 22:32 815三、Map<K,V>接口 Map<K,V& ... -
JavaSE类集框架的完整结构1
2009-04-12 22:31 991类集框架的完整结构 类集框架是用来处理动态的对象数组的。 ... -
JavaSE基础知识方法定义使用部分
2009-04-12 22:25 9851.2.6 Java中的方法 方法在程序中就是一段可重复调 ... -
JavaSE基础知识数组部分
2009-04-12 22:23 7791.2.5 Java中的数组 JAVA中的数组概念仍然用于 ... -
JavaSE基础知识循环结构部分
2009-04-12 22:22 7301.2.4.2 循环结构 1、循 ... -
JavaSE基础知识分支结构
2009-04-12 22:20 6501.2.4 Java流程控制语句结构 JAVA继续沿用用之 ... -
JavaSE基础知识部分
2009-04-12 22:17 8181.2 JavaSE基础知识部分 1.2.1 数据类型 ... -
JDK的安装及环境变量的设置
2009-04-12 22:10 880JDK的安装之前也需要先禁用防火墙; JDK的安装要注意其安 ... -
Java简介
2009-04-12 21:59 602Sun公司最初想把程序植入到各种设备中,来实现一些功能,但此项 ... -
JavaSE重点知识点总结
2009-04-12 21:58 2211第一部分:Java基础程序设计 基础部分包括数据类型、运算符 ...
相关推荐
### JavaSE基础知识总结 #### 一、Java特点与运行原理 **1.1 Java特点** - **简单性:** Java语言的设计目标之一是易于理解和使用,它的语法清晰、简洁。 - **面向对象:** Java是一种纯面向对象的语言,支持封装...
Java SE(标准版)基础知识是Java编程学习的基石,涵盖了从环境配置到语法特性的一系列内容。本总结将深入探讨这些关键知识点,并提供面试中可能遇到的问题。 首先,计算机概述部分涉及计算机的基本组成,包括硬件...
### JavaSE基础知识精讲 #### 关键字与标识符 **关键字**是Java语言中具有特殊含义的保留字。它们都是由小写字母组成的,并且不可作为标识符使用。Java的关键字包括`class`, `public`, `private`, `protected`, `...
JavaSE基础知识笔记(上) JavaSE是Java语言的标准版,用于桌面应用的开发,是其他两个版本的基础。本笔记涵盖了JavaSE的基础知识,包括Java入门、环境变量、JDK和JRE、Java的主要特性、Java基础概念、计算机的存储...
【JavaSE基础知识总结1】 Java 是一种广泛使用的高级编程语言,具有面向对象、跨平台、安全性强等特点。本文主要概述了Java的基础知识,包括运行Java程序的方法、语言基础、标识符与关键字、数据类型以及逻辑控制和...
本套教程涵盖了JavaSE基础知识,适合编程初学者入门学习。以下是根据标题和描述中提到的知识点进行的详细解释: 1. **Java编程基础**:这部分内容通常会介绍Java的基本语法,包括变量声明、数据类型、运算符、流程...
总的来说,JavaSE的基础知识涵盖了广泛的编程概念,从基本语法到类的使用,再到JVM的工作机制,这些都是成为一名合格的Java开发者不可或缺的知识。深入理解和熟练掌握这些知识点,将有助于编写出高效、可靠的Java...
了解并熟练掌握这些JavaSE基础知识对于编写高质量的Java程序至关重要,它们构成了Java编程的基础框架。无论是初学者还是经验丰富的开发者,都需要对这些概念有深入的理解,以便更好地利用Java进行软件开发。
总的来说,这些知识点构成了JavaSE基础的重要组成部分。理解并熟练掌握多态、final关键字、访问控制权限的使用以及package和import的管理,对于编写高效、可靠的Java程序至关重要。在学习过程中,可以通过观看"154--...
这个"javase基础知识讲解.rar"压缩包很可能是为Java初学者准备的一份教程资料,涵盖了Java语言的基础概念和核心特性。以下是一些可能包含在这些教程中的关键知识点: 1. **Java概述**:Java是由Sun Microsystems...
本套视频教程专注于JavaSE的基础知识,是初学者踏入Java编程世界的理想起点。根据描述,这套教程分为四个大的部分,这通常涵盖Java语言的基础语法、核心类库、输入/输出以及多线程等关键领域。 第一部分可能包含...
本教程《JavaSE基础教程》将详细讲解以上各个知识点,并通过实例代码加深理解,为新手提供全面的Java编程基础知识。阅读并实践其中的内容,将有助于你快速掌握JavaSE编程,为后续的JavaEE或Android开发打下坚实的...
这份资源包显然是一个关于Java SE基础知识的总结,利用了Xmind思维导图工具来整理和呈现这些知识点。Xmind是一种流行的大脑风暴和思维组织工具,通过树状结构帮助用户清晰地理解和记忆复杂的概念。 在Java SE的基础...
Java SE(标准版)是Java平台的核心,涵盖了Java的基础知识,包括从编程语言特性到运行环境的各个方面。本文将深入探讨这些基础知识。 1. **Java简介** Java是由Sun Microsystems公司开发,由Oracle公司收购的编程...
总的来说,JavaSE基础知识涵盖了变量、数据类型、运算符、流程控制、面向对象、异常处理、文件I/O和集合框架等多个方面。通过学习和实践,你可以构建出功能丰富的桌面应用程序。传智播客毕老师的教程是一个很好的...
这份"javase基础ppt讲解"包含了多个实验主题,旨在深入讲解Java语言的关键特性。以下是对这些实验主题的详细解读: 1. **实验1:基础语法** 这部分通常涵盖Java的基本语法,包括变量声明、数据类型、运算符、流程...
### JavaSE重点知识点总结 #### 一、Java概述 Java是一种广泛使用的面向对象的编程语言...理解这些基础知识对于进一步学习Java编程至关重要。接下来可以深入研究更复杂的概念,如面向对象编程、异常处理、多线程等。
除了上述基础知识点,Java集合框架是处理数据结构的重要组成部分,它提供了通用的数据结构如List、Set、Map等,还提供了遍历集合框架中各种类型的方法。反射(Reflection)是Java语言提供的一种基础功能,通过反射...